医学文本处理中的自然语言处理:一个范围的文献综述

概括
现代自然语言处理 (NLP) 技术,特别是基于BERT的模型,擅长从复杂的医学文本中提取信息. 这些先进的方法对改善跨语言医学数据解释有很大的前景.

背景情况:
- 数字化医疗数据正在呈指数级增长,医疗保健专业人员的复杂性增加.
- 自然语言处理 (NLP),特别是命名实体识别 (NER),对于从临床文本中提取信息至关重要.
- 像BERT这样的基于变压器的模型已经彻底改变了医疗数据的解释.
研究的目的:
- 审查和分析最近的NLP医疗文本处理方法.
- 检查技术,绩效指标和NLP在医疗保健方面的进展.
- 评估跨不同语言和医疗保健环境的NLP应用.
主要方法:
- 在Scopus和PubMed (2019-2024) 中使用PRISMA方法的范围文献搜索.
- 包括专注于语言模型微调和医疗保健中的信息提取的研究.
- 一个特定的搜索查询针对相关的NLP技术.
主要成果:
- 包括31项研究,其中基于BERT的方法,神经网络和CRF/LSTM技术占主导地位.
- 这些方法始终实现了F1得分超过85%.
- 研究涵盖了多种语言,主要是英语和中文,并解决了数据隐私和有限的数据.
结论:
- 现代NLP,特别是BERT和混合方法,对医疗文本处理有很大的前景.
- 跨语言适应和数据可用性的挑战仍然存在.
- 这些技术有可能提高医疗数据的解释和分析.

Methods of Documentation II: POMR
1.1K
The Problem-Oriented Medical Record (POMR) revolutionized medical record-keeping by introducing a systematic approach focusing on the patient's problems rather than merely listing symptoms. Dr. Lawrence Weed's introduction of this method in the 1960s marked a significant advancement in medical documentation. The POMR framework consists of four key components: the database, problem list, plan of care, and progress notes.

Applications Of NMR In Biology
3.9K
N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) spectroscopy is a very valuable analytical technique for researchers. It has been used for more than 50 years as an analytical tool. F. Bloch and E. Purcell formulated NMR in 1946 and won the 1952 Nobel Prize in Physics for their work. Biological macromolecules such as proteins, nucleic acids, lipids, and organic molecules including pharmaceutical compounds, can be studied using this versatile tool that exploits the magnetic properties of certain nuclei.

MALDI-TOF Mass Spectrometry
5.3K
Mass spectrometry is a powerful characterization technique that can identify and separate a wide variety of compounds ranging from chemical to biological entities, based on their mass-to-charge ratio (m/z). The instruments that allow this detection, known as mass spectrometers, have three components: an ion source, a mass analyzer, and a detector. These spectrometers differ based on the nature of their ion source and analyzers.
